Johnny Depp thanked his fans for their support during his recent defamation trial on his newly created TikTok account.

Since creating the account, the actor has already racked up 4.5 million followers, describing himself as an “occasional thespian” in the bio. In the only video Depp has posted so far, he shares footage of himself waving to fans and protestors outside the court house as he drives by, all set to the song “Stranger” by Love Joys. In the caption the actor writes, “To all of my most treasured, loyal and unwavering supporters. We’ve been everywhere together, we have seen everything together.

In response to this recent post, a spokesperson for Heard released a statement that read, “As Johnny Depp says he's ‘moving forward,’ women's rights are moving backward. The actor was awarded $10 million in compensatory damages and Heard was also ordered to pay an additional $5 million in punitive damages.

In response to this suit, Heard also countersued Depp for $100 million after Depp’s lawyer called her claims a “hoax” in the, among other statements. The jury found Depp not liable on two counts of defamation regarding statements made by Depp’s then lawyer, and liable on one count—the latter being the statement, “Quite simply this was an ambush, a hoax.
